Fault tolerant UDP Server in Elixir

# to run: | |
# > elixir --no-halt udp_server.exs | |
# to test: | |
# > echo "hello world" | nc -u -w0 localhost 2052 | |
# > echo "quit" | nc -u -w0 localhost 2052 | |
# Let's call our module "UDPServer" | |
defmodule UDPServer do | |
# Our module is going to use the DSL (Domain Specific Language) for Gen(eric) Servers | |
use GenServer | |
# We need a factory method to create our server process | |
# it takes a single parameter `port` which defaults to `2052` | |
# This runs in the caller's context | |
def start_link(port \\ 2052) do | |
GenServer.start_link(__MODULE__, port) # Start 'er up | |
end | |
# Initialization that runs in the server context (inside the server process right after it boots) | |
def init(port) do | |
# Use erlang's `gen_udp` module to open a socket | |
# With options: | |
# - binary: request that data be returned as a `String` | |
# - active: gen_udp will handle data reception, and send us a message `{:udp, socket, address, port, data}` when new data arrives on the socket | |
# Returns: {:ok, socket} | |
:gen_udp.open(port, [:binary, active: true]) | |
end | |
# define a callback handler for when gen_udp sends us a UDP packet | |
def handle_info({:udp, _socket, _address, _port, data}, socket) do | |
# punt the data to a new function that will do pattern matching | |
handle_packet(data, socket) | |
end | |
# pattern match the "quit" message | |
defp handle_packet("quit\n", socket) do | |
IO.puts("Received: quit") | |
# close the socket | |
:gen_udp.close(socket) | |
# GenServer will understand this to mean we want to stop the server | |
# action: :stop | |
# reason: :normal | |
# new_state: nil, it doesn't matter since we're shutting down :( | |
{:stop, :normal, nil} | |
end | |
# fallback pattern match to handle all other (non-"quit") messages | |
defp handle_packet(data, socket) do | |
# print the message | |
IO.puts("Received: #{String.trim data}") | |
# IRL: do something more interesting... | |
# GenServer will understand this to mean "continue waiting for the next message" | |
# parameters: | |
# :noreply - no reply is needed | |
# new_state: keep the socket as the current state | |
{:noreply, socket} | |
end | |
end | |
# For extra protection, start a supervisor that will start the UDPServer | |
# The supervisor's job is to monitor the UDPServer | |
# If it crashes it will auto restart, fault tolerance in 1 line of code!!! | |
{:ok, _pid} = Supervisor.start_link([{UDPServer, 2052}], strategy: :one_for_one) |
